Legislative Reception on May 10, 2017

Our annual ASCE North Carolina Legislative Reception will be held on May 10, 2017.  In an effort to encourage positive interactions between engineering industry representatives and our NC General Assembly members, we are offering this opportunity for ASCE members and their employers to interact directly with their legislators and/or legislative staff.
